Slate backsplash installation involves fitting and securing slate tiles onto kitchen or bathroom walls to create a durable, attractive surface. This service typically includes preparing the wall surface, measuring and cutting the slate tiles to fit specific areas, and ensuring proper adhesion and alignment. Skilled contractors also focus on finishing details such as grouting and sealing to achieve a polished look. The goal is to enhance the aesthetic appeal of a space while providing a resilient surface that can withstand daily use.
This service helps address common problems like outdated or damaged backsplashes, which can detract from the overall appearance of a kitchen or bathroom. Installing a slate backsplash can also protect walls from water damage, stains, and splashes, making cleaning and maintenance easier. The overview below groups typical Slate Backsplash Installation proj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Lagrange, GA.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Smaller Repairs - Typical costs for small-scale slate backsplash repairs or touch-ups in Lagrange, GA range from $250-$600. Many routine jobs fall within this middle range, depending on the extent of work needed.
Standard Installations - Full installation of a new slate backsplash usually costs between $1,200-$3,000 for most homes. Larger, more detailed projects can push costs higher, but most projects stay within this range.
Custom or Complex Designs - Projects involving custom patterns, intricate cuts, or high-end finishes can range from $3,500-$7,000 or more. These higher-end jobs are less common but are handled by local contractors for clients seeking unique styles.
Full Kitchen Backsplash Replacement - Replacing an entire kitchen backsplash with slate typically costs between $2,500-$5,000, depending on size and complexity. Most full replacements fall into the middle of this range, with larger kitchens reaching the higher end.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What are the benefits of choosing a slate backsplash for a kitchen? A slate backsplash adds a natural, textured look to a kitchen, providing durability and a timeless aesthetic that complements various styles.
How do local contractors prepare for slate backsplash installation? They typically assess the wall surface, select appropriate slate tiles, and ensure proper measurement and layout before beginning the installation process.
Can slate backsplashes be customized to fit specific kitchen designs? Yes, local service providers can cut and arrange slate tiles in various patterns and sizes to match the desired kitchen style and layout.
What types of finishes are available for slate backsplashes? Slate tiles can be finished in matte, honed, or textured surfaces, allowing for different visual effects and tactile experiences.
